For the academic year 2022-2023, the average acceptance rate of 5 Selected Colleges is 73.40%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 21.52%. A total of 157,525 have applied, 115,620 admitted, and 24,880 students have enrolled one of 5 Selected Colleges.

Ohio State University-Main Campus is the tightest school to admit with 52.72% acceptance rate, and University of Cincinnati-Main Campus has the second lowest acceptance rate of 86.22%.
